The upcoming verdict by the Supreme Court on February 15th regarding the legality of the Central government’s Electoral Bond scheme is poised to have far-reaching implications for political funding in India. The scheme, allowing anonymous contributions to political parties, has sparked considerable debate over its potential impact on transparency and accountability in political financing.

Opponents argue that the Electoral Bond scheme undermines democracy by enabling undisclosed and untraceable donations to political entities, which could exert undue influence over the political landscape. Concerns have been raised that the lack of transparency may breed corruption and undermine the integrity of the electoral process.

On the other hand, proponents of the scheme argue that it provides a secure and confidential platform for donors to support political causes without fear of retaliation. They contend that it promotes freedom of expression and political participation without exposing donors to potential repercussions.

The Supreme Court’s decision on this matter is eagerly awaited and is expected to shape the future of political funding in India.
